Foam rubber is a versatile material prized for its lightweight structure, energy absorption, and thermal insulation properties. This guide explores its production process while highlighting two high-performance variants: NBR/PVC blends and EPDM-based foam rubber – materials engineered to meet modern industrial demands. Also called cellular rubber, this type of rubber is created by introducing gas bubbles into a polymer matrix, forming a porous structure. This process yields materials with:

Optimized Formula:
Hairui's R&D studies reveal a 60:40 ~ 70:30 NBR/PVC ratio achieves optimal balance between elasticity (NBR) and structural integrity (PVC).
Performance Highlights:
Property | Improvement vs Pure NBR |
Tear Strength | +25-40% |
Ozone Resistance | 3X longer lifespan |
Compression Set | 15-20% reduction |
Technical Breakthrough: Advanced dynamic vulcanization techniques create a "sea-island" microstructure where crosslinked NBR particles disperse in PVC, enhancing mechanical stability.

Manufacturing Innovations:
1. Salt-Leaching: Creates uniform pores by dissolving NaCl particles post-curing.
2. Chemical Blowing: Azodicarbonamide decomposes to form nitrogen bubbles.
3. Phase-Change Integration: Paraffin wax additives enable thermal energy storage (TES) capacity.
Case Study: Automotive door seals using EPDM foam show 47% better noise reduction vs traditional rubber.
